MAKE THE DRESSING!! The 1st time I subbed with a bottled Kraft dressing and there was no comparison. Perfect for large gathering or potluck, but depending on the quality of meats used, it can be a costly dish. I ask the deli counter to give me thicker slices of the meat/cheese and chop it up small I find this enhances the meat/cheese flavors.
